In the study of the lumber carrier, one of the very important problem is the in spot and ultimate station due to flooding which will bring tremendous threat to the ship because of the few holds in order to study the lumber carrier buoyancy, stability and longitudinal strength under the condition of flooding, the paper adopt fundamental ship principle and iterative and accumulative concept on the basis of insumersibility theory to detailedly calculate the flooding speed flooding amount front draft after draft stability and longitudinal strength considering the ship " s sinking and inclination which will change the center of gravity and the loading station both in hold and on deck and the effect of flooding and lumber amount in holdo in the last, the paper introduces an example of the actual ship named " fei yun ling " and makes a contrast between not taking measure and taking measure which draws a reasonable conclusion and comes up to some advice the method avoids the cockamamie calculating while insures enough precision the paper draws a conclusion that not all the lumber carrier will submerge when suffering the damaged flooding if the loading or measure is suitable

    為了研究運木船舶在狀態下的浮和強度,本文在抗沉理論的基礎上,運用船舶基本原理,採用了迭代和累計的思想,將船舶的進水過程劃分為很多次進水的積累,詳細計算了運木船在進水的過程中,考慮到各種參數、船舶本身的下沉、室內木材、甲板貨的裝載情況和在進水過程中船舶本身的傾斜對進水重心的影響,以及室內的進水量和木材對口處進水速度的影響,船舶總的進水速度、進水量、首尾吃水、的實時狀態和最終船舶的總縱強度,給出了計算實例,並進行了在採取用泵抽水前後浮態參數的對比,得出了該船舶在室內的貨物積載量達到某個數值時可以保證船舶在進水時不會沉沒,或者在當開口小於某數值時,採取適當的措施后,可以使船舶避免沉沒。

According to the requirements of amendments to the international convention for the safety of life at sea, 1974 ( solas, 1974 ) - safety measures for bulk carriers and the regulations on subdivision and damage stability of cargo ships, the condition of equilibrium and subdivision index after the foremost cargo hold flooded for five bulk carriers are calculated and checked ; the cause that do not satisfy the requirements is analyzed and the reconstructing measures and suggestions for designing a new ship are given in this paper

    根據solas修正案散貨船的安全措施及貨船分破艙穩性的各項條款的要求,計算並校核了五條散貨船第一貨損進水后的平衡狀態和船舶分指數,分析了不滿足要求的原因,探討了具體的改造措施,提出了新船設計的建議
